Asthma Camp for Children

This year, the annual camp sponsored by the Baltimore Washington Medical Center will be held at Woods Memorial Presbyterian Church in Severna Park. Junior counselors are needed.

Children ages 6 to 12 with asthma are invited to Camp Airways, a summer camp sponsored by the .

This is the 24th summer for the week-long day camp that will run from Aug. 6-10 from 9 a.m. to 4 p.m. at in Severna Park. 

Campers will participate in a range of activities including asthma and nutrition education, arts and crafts, swimming and other outdoor activities, according to a press release.

The goal of the camp is to teach children with asthma how to live with and manage their condition, as well as provide opportunities to interact with other children with asthma.

According to the release, the medical center is seeking junior counselors to help with everyday camp activities. Junior counselors must be at least 15 years old and available to attend camp from 8:30 a.m. to 4 p.m.

Responsibilities include serving as a mentor or “camp buddy” for two assigned campers and assisting campers with daily activities including arts and crafts, asthma education, swimming and other outdoor activities. All counselors must provide their own transportation to and from camp each day.

The cost of the camp is $70. Registration is required for campers and counselors. For more information or for an application, visit mybwmc.org or contact the camp director, Sandy Thomas, at 410-787-4484 or sthomas@bwmc.umms.org.
